## Runbook: Catalog Cache Invalidation (Account Recovery Path)

When a Plumeria account is recovered, stale catalog entries may persist in the Ledgewick edge cache. Flush the per-account shard first; never global-flush during business hours. Verify SKU freshness via the audit endpoint. If the invalidation worker is locked out after three failed flushes, the recovery console requires re-authentication. Enter the recovery passphrase below to regain worker access.

strongbox words: olimir-ulaox-jorius

## Artifact Signing — SDK Parity Notes (Weekly Sync)

Kestrel SDK for Android reached parity with the Swift client this sprint: offline queueing, batched telemetry, and retry semantics now match. Both SDKs ship as signed artifacts from the same pipeline. Remaining gap: background sync throttling, targeted next sprint. Verify both release bundles before tagging. Both artifacts validate against the shared signing key below.

signing key of kawig-fafog = bky19_6Fypv1qws7J8qJtaYjX

Handover: Laundry-locker access flow (Spinhaven). For the sync: I'm passing the locker access flow to Darra. Current state: QR unlock works end-to-end on the Kettlebrook pilot site; PIN fallback is behind a flag because the keypad firmware drops the third digit intermittently. Vendor patch expected next sprint. Open items: rate-limit unlock attempts, and audit logging for staff overrides. Darra will need access to the locker fleet vault to test overrides; rotation is monthly and the current unlock phrase is below.

strongbox words: ulamir-ulaix

### CI note: snipsize batch resize failures

The `snipsize` CLI has been flaking on the Dunmore runners — turns out the resize workers inherit an unsanitized temp dir from the CI image, and parallel jobs stomp each other's scratch files. Not a sandbox escape, just a collision; worth a look anyway since the temp path is predictable. Fixed by per-job prefixes in the Larkspan pipeline config. The failing run's trace token is pasted below for reference.

session token of kagup-hahaf = htk3_2b8